Singapore’s National Gallery is a must-visit attraction in the Lion City’s art and cultural scene. Nestled in the elegant former Supreme Court and City Hall buildings, visitors will find the largest public collection of modern art in the region.

A visit to the National Gallery promises grand architecture blending colonial and contemporary styles. The art collection showcases 8,000+ works by local and regional artists, highlighting Singapore’s history and culture.

The gallery’s permanent displays are complemented by rotating exhibitions that keep things fresh for every visit.

Families with children will appreciate the Keppel here Centre for Art Education, an interactive space where kids can learn through play and hands-on activities.

Hungry? Try Odette or National Kitchen by Violet Oon for world-class dining.

Getting there is easy—simply take the MRT to City Hall or Esplanade station.
